WebMay 12, 2009 · There is a consensus amongst commentators that Matt. 1:23 and 28:20 form an inclusioaround the gospel which highlights the theme ‘God with us’. Ulrich Luz uses this inclusioto argue that Matthew intends the reader to understand that love predominates over judgement—another key theme of the gospel.
